“New Zealand's only fully restored and furnished villa”
This typical Edwardian villa was built in 1909 by Sir James Fletcher, founder of Fletcher Construction Company Ltd. In December 1990 Fletcher Challenge decided to restore the Fletcher House and open it to the public, making it the first villa in New Zealand to be opened for all to enjoy. It has been fully restored to its former glory and furnished in the style of the period by the Otago Settlers Museum.
